Essential Skills for Text Classification

An Undergraduate Certificate in Text Classification focuses on building a strong foundation in several key areas. Firstly, you'll develop proficiency in Python and R, the primary programming languages used in data analysis and machine learning. These languages provide powerful libraries like NLTK, spaCy, and scikit-learn, which are essential for text processing and classification.

Secondly, you'll gain expertise in natural language processing (NLP), the backbone of text classification. NLP involves teaching computers to understand and interpret human language, enabling them to perform tasks such as sentiment analysis, topic modeling, and language translation.

Thirdly, you'll learn about machine learning algorithms and their application in text classification. Algorithms like Naive Bayes, SVM, and neural networks are commonly used to build models that can classify text data accurately. Understanding how to select, train, and evaluate these models is crucial for effective text classification.

Finally, you'll acquire skills in data preprocessing and cleaning. Real-world text data is often messy and unstructured, so learning how to clean, tokenize, and preprocess text data is essential for building accurate models.

Best Practices for Effective Text Classification

Mastering the technical skills is just the beginning. To excel in text classification, you should also adhere to best practices:

1. Start Small: Begin with a small, well-defined dataset to test your models. This approach helps you understand the intricacies of text classification without feeling overwhelmed.

2. Feature Engineering: Invest time in engineering relevant features from your text data. This could involve extracting n-grams, TF-IDF scores, or even custom features specific to your dataset.

3. Model Selection and Tuning: Experiment with different algorithms and hyperparameters to find the best-performing model. Techniques like cross-validation and grid search can help you optimize your model's performance.

4. Evaluation and Iteration: Evaluate your model using appropriate metrics (e.g., accuracy, precision, recall, F1-score) and iterate based on the results. Continuous improvement is key to building robust text classification models.

5. Documentation and Reproducibility: Document your code, data preprocessing steps, and model evaluations meticulously. This practice ensures that your work is reproducible and can be easily shared with others.

Career Opportunities in Text Classification

An Undergraduate Certificate in Text Classification can open doors to various exciting career opportunities. Some of the roles you might consider include:

1. Data Scientist: Data scientists with expertise in text classification are in high demand. They work on projects ranging from sentiment analysis of customer reviews to topic modeling for content recommendation systems.

2. NLP Engineer: NLP engineers specialize in developing and deploying NLP models. They work on tasks like language translation, text summarization, and chatbot development.

3. Text Analyst: Text analysts use text classification techniques to extract insights from text data. They work in fields like market research, social media analysis, and customer service.

4. Machine Learning Engineer: Machine learning engineers design and implement machine learning models, including those for text classification. They often work on large-scale projects in tech companies and research institutions.
